Implementing stack using queue
Witryna15 mar 2014 · 2,213 2 23 31. Add a comment. 1. First, create a stack object. Then create a queue out of 2 stacks. Since a Stack = FIFO (first in first out), and Queue = LIFO … Witryna15 wrz 2024 · Essential Operations for Stacks & Queues. A typical stack must contain the following methods: pop(): this method removes an element from the top of the …
Implementing stack using queue
Did you know?
Witryna16 wrz 2008 · Implement the following operations of a queue using stacks. push(x) -- Push element x to the back of queue. pop() -- Removes the element from in front of queue. ... While you will get a lot of posts related to implementing a queue with two stacks : 1. Either by making the enQueue process a lot more costly 2. Or by making … Witryna8 lis 2012 · Time Complexity: Push operation: O(1), As, on each push operation the new element is added at the end of the Queue. Pop operation: O(N), As, on each pop operation, all the elements are popped out from the Queue (q1) except the last …
Witryna28 cze 2024 · This way we will be able to mimic the stack implementation using the queue operations. Implementing stack using a single queue function Stack(){ let … WitrynaImplement a first in first out (FIFO) queue using only two stacks. The implemented queue should support all the functions of a normal queue (push, peek, pop, and empty).Implement the MyQueue class:. void push(int x) Pushes element x to the back of the queue. int pop() Removes the element from the front of the queue and returns it. …
Witryna13 kwi 2024 · These are the basic operations that can be performed on a queue. These operations help in implementing a queue and provide a way to manage and manipulate the elements of a queue. Implementing a Queue. There are two ways to implement a queue: using an array and using a linked list. Queue implementation using array WitrynaAround 8+ years of experience in the fields of Java/J2EE and Full-stack development with an experience spanning design, development, and maintenance of distributed web -based applications and ...
WitrynaImplementation of Queues using Stack in C is a process of creating a queue using Stacks. In this article, we will be using a single stack for the purpose. When a single …
WitrynaTags Design Queue Stack Views 878. Implement the following functions of stack data structure using standard operations of queue, push (x) –> Push an element x to the … current gas wholesale priceWitryna11 kwi 2024 · To learn about implementing it I am starting by using the AnyChart HeatMap exmaple code. ... For Teams; Stack Overflow Public questions & answers; Stack Overflow for Teams Where developers ... _memory_allocator ANDROID_EMU_vulkan_free_memory_sync … current gatt rate 2021WitrynaWhen we need to pop from the stack (simulated with a queue), first we get the number of elements in the queue, say n, and remove (n-1) elements from the queue and … charlton pickett npicharlton piling and foundationsWitrynaStack using Queues in C++. We have to implement functionalities of a stack data structure using queue data structure. Queue is a FIFO – first in first out data structure. Stack is a LIFO – last in first out data structure. push () - insert a element at the top. pop () - removing element from the top stack. current gatt rate 2022Witryna15 wrz 2024 · Implement a last-in-first-out (LIFO) stack using only two queues. The implemented stack should support all the functions of a normal stack ( push , top , … current gas therm pricesWitrynaIntroduction. A Stack is one of the most fundamental and extremely used Data structures. Linked Lists also fall in the same category as stacks having a wide range of usages. There are various ways of implementing a stack, it may be using a Queue, an Array, or any other data structure. In this article, we are going to take a look at how to … current gatwick situation